How do I get my iPhone screen to automatically rotate?

Rotate the screen on your iPhone or iPod touch

  1. Swipe down from the top-right corner of your screen to open Control Center.
  2. Tap the Portrait Orientation Lock button to make sure that it’s off.
  3. Turn your iPhone sideways.

How do I turn on the auto rotate feature?

Turn Auto rotate, Portrait, or Landscape mode on or off

  1. Swipe down from the top of the screen to open the Quick settings panel.
  2. Look for the screen orientation icon.
  3. If the screen is locked in Portrait or Landscape mode and you need to change it, tap the icon (either Portrait or Landscape) so it activates Auto rotate.

How do I get my iPhone to auto rotate without the control center?

On an iPhone with a Home button, swipe up from the bottom of the screen to access it. On an iPhone without a Home button, swipe down from the top-right corner of the screen instead. Here, tap on the rotation lock icon (which looks like a lock with a circular arrow) to turn it on or off.

How do I rotate screen on old iPad?

How to rotate the screen on your iPad

  1. Make sure that Rotation Lock is off: Swipe down from the top-right corner of your screen to open Control Center. Then tap the Rotation Lock button to make sure it’s off.
  2. Turn your iPad sideways.
